Leaky valves, also called valve regurgitation, occur when a valve doesn't close properly and allows some blood to flow backward through the heart
Leaky valves can range from minor with no symptoms at all to much more severe cases requiring valve replacement. A leaky heart valve, also called regurgitation, is when a valve doesn't close tightly, causing blood to flow backward and leading to heart strain.
